Being a part of the coin laundry industry goes beyond just having the best commercial laundry equipment. A laundromat is a large investment, requiring many important business decisions to be successful. One of the most important decisions that goes into opening a vended laundry facility is the location. Any laundry distributor will tell you that the key to operating a successful laundromat has to do with its location because it directly impacts vend prices, store traffic, profits, and more. Location, location, location. It matters when opening a laundromat!

It Drives Demographic and Real Estate Search Criteria

Profitability is at the forefront of any business owner’s mind, especially in the coin laundry industry. With many laundromat owners typically seeing a 20-35% return on investment, making your facility as profitable as possible, as quickly as possible, is important. This all starts with choosing the ideal location for your laundromat:

  • An area where a high percentage of the community are renters
  • A demographic that is medium to low income
  • Housholds that average towards a larger family size
  • Close proximity to additional “need driven” shopping destinations
  • Real estate assocated costs that suite a laundromat business and investor’s budget

It Affects Your Vended Laundry’s Customer Loyalty and Retention

Creating a safe and desirable destination for your coin laundry customers is such an important factor when selecting a location. Establishing your laundromat in a highly visible area next to other businesses that are geared towards middle to low income demographics is key to forming customer loyalty and retention. Just because a location may be highly visible from the road, doesn’t mean it’s always accessible. Make sure that your laundromat will have ample parking with an easy-in, easy-out parking lot. Ease of use is crucial for keeping store traffic and profits high.

It Dictates Your Laundromat’s Store Layout and Flow

Both the flow and layout of your store are crucial to creating a usable and profitable space. The ideal footprint to look for is anywhere between 2,000 and 6,000 square feet depending on your geographical location and how competitive your regional market is. You want to ensure that your building will provide your clientele with an easy-to-use, logical space and allow yourself to stock it with profitable commercial laundry equipment.

Location matters when it comes to the coin laundry business. Set your investment up for success by choosing a laundry-focused area that will drive customer loyalty, profitable business decisions, and is easy to use for your customers.
